This case involves a petition for reconsideration filed by the defendant, County of Los Angeles, regarding a decision from January 26, 2016. The Workers' Compensation Appeals Board (WCAB) has granted this petition. The WCAB requires more time to thoroughly review the factual and legal issues to ensure a just and reasoned decision. All future correspondence related to the petition must be filed directly with the WCAB Commissioners in San Francisco, not with the district office, and not e-filed.
